Terror in the Mall

Terror in the Mall (1998)

July. 29,1998
|
4.2
|
PG-13
| Action Thriller TV Movie

A group of people are trapped in a deserted mall during a flood along with an escaped prisoner.

Rob Estes manages to rise above this ridiculous made for TV disaster movie. He is great as a psychopath, though he's even better in the TV movie "Close to Danger". The concept of this movie is pretty good and interesting. However, the delivery is just pathetic. There were a lot of goofs in the movie. Except for Rob Estes, the acting is not impressive at all. Especially from Shannon Sturges. I was laughing when she delivered some of her lines. The other actors basically do their job but they all could have done better. The special effects were pretty bad. The ending is predictable and the direction is formulaic. Still, Rob Estes is such a great actor. He manages to save this sinking ship and make it worth watching.

This movie was a victim of mediocre writing and bad directing. Rob Estes was just fine in the role of an escaped killer. He was more than capable in the action scenes and managed to rise above the material. The film, though, was filled with cliches and some sub-standard supporting performances. The direction was jerky and clipped. This could have been an excellent action movie with an improved script. While still a watchable film, it was all Estes and not much else.
